#6edc05 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6edc05 is composed of 43.1% red, 86.3%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.7%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 90.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.6% and a lightness of 44.1%. #6edc05 color hex could be obtained by blending #dcff0a with #00b900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#6edc05 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6edc05 has RGB values of R:110, G:220,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 7265285.
